NEW BUSINESS:
Ada County Transmittal 89-25-CU/Custer: a request to allow a
private accessory/storage building to exceed 900 sq. ft. Moved
by TEWKSBURY and seconded by SINCLAIR to recommend approval to
council provided the building is used only as a private storage
building and not a commercial venture. ALL AYE: MOTION CARRIED.
Ada County Transmittal 89-03-PR/Macaw: a request for a private
road to provide access to a 15 acre parcel in the event that the
parcel becomes eligible for a residence. Moved by EASON and
seconded by SINCLAIR to recommend approval to council conditioned
upon the private road serving only one single family dwelling on
the 15 acre parcel. Such private road is not to be deemed
acceptable to service a subdivision. AYE: EASON, SINCLAIR.
ABSTAINED: TEWKSBURY. MOTION CARRIED.
Ada County Transmittal 89-14-ZC/Kunkler: a request for a rezone
from AP-2 to R1, and for a private road to provide access to one
single family dwelling. Ron Sedlacek answered questions from the
Commissioners regarding location of property and road and
easement requirements. Moved by SINCLAIR and seconded by
TEWKSBURY to recommend approval to council conditioned upon the
private road serving only one single family dwelling. Such
private road is not to be deemed acceptable to service a
subdivision. ALL AYE: MOTION CARRIED.
